Runbook — zero-downtime schema migrations on Marrowbase: Always ship migrations in two phases. Phase one adds nullable columns and dual-writes; phase two backfills and tightens constraints only after the read path is confirmed on the new shape. Never drop a column in the same release that stops writing it. Before starting phase two, verify replication lag is under five seconds and record the deploy you are migrating against, shown below.

session token of kahag-bawip = htk6_729d08

Cardane Holdings alleges our Wrenfold platform breaches the territorial limits of the licence covering the Meldway codebase. Their demand includes retroactive royalties and an injunction in the Averleigh market. Our assessment: the territorial claim is weak, the royalty calculation claim is credible. Engineering has prepared a clean-room migration plan as contingency; timeline is roughly nine months. Keep all discussion within this group. The negotiating position approved by leadership is set out below.

management briefing: Headcount on the Druath team goes from 3 to 140 by the end of October. Gross margin on Druath came in at 20 percent against a plan of 15 percent.

TICKET: Tide widget broken on staging

The Marrowgate tide-table widget shows empty charts on staging since Tuesday's redeploy. Root cause: the env file was regenerated from the prod template, which points at the Shorecast feed but omits the feed credential. Widget falls back to cached data, cache expired Wednesday. Fix before Friday's release cut. Restore the correct feed URL (already done) and re-add the credential. The missing line in staging.env goes directly under FEED_URL:

secret setting of yagug-hahog: COURIER_KEY13=44c9b50f678cd

# Restock planner tuning for the Snackgrid fleet.
# Planner ranks machines by projected stockout time, then packs
# routes within driver shift limits. Thresholds below were set
# after the Oakvale pilot; don't touch without rerunning the sim.
# Flagging for the sync since two values changed this week.
# Current constants follow.

tuning table, kawep-tawif:
CAPS = {
    "olidor": 80,
    "belion": 7,
    "quenys": 225,
    "druox": 839,
    "fraath": 482,
}